Cline A | GitHub Copilot B | Play.ht A | Runway S |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Tagline | Open-source VS Code agent. Reads + writes + runs. | Microsoft/GitHub's autocomplete. Deep VS Code + JetBrains integration. | Enterprise-grade TTS with voice cloning. | The pro's AI video tool. Gen-4 is the current bar. |
| Category | Coding | Coding | Voice | Video |
| Pricing | Free (open source) + your API costs | Free (limited) + $10/mo Pro + $19/mo Business | Free + $39-$99/mo | Free + $15-$95/mo |
| Best for | VS Code users who want agentic coding without changing IDEs. | Teams with GitHub already. Devs who don't want to change IDEs. | Podcasters + enterprises where cost matters. | Marketing video, pitch decks, b-roll, creative shorts. |

| Kai's verdict | A-tier. Best free agentic option in VS Code. Use with Claude for best results. | B-tier. Solid for autocomplete but the category moved past it. Pick Cursor unless you can't. | A-tier. Great price/performance. Go here if ElevenLabs is too expensive. | S-tier. Market leader with reason. Start here for serious video. |
